What to sift through before you trust a claim
First, examine the licence. A UKGC licence isn’t a free pass to slap on bonuses without repercussions. It merely ensures the operator adheres to a baseline of fairness. The real test is how they handle disputes. I once chased a £200 win on a slot that promised a 5x multiplier, only to be hit with a clause that the multiplier only applied to “selected games” – a phrase as vague as “some of the time”.
But the hardware isn’t the only variable. The software providers matter. A casino powered by NetEnt will typically deliver smoother graphics than a lesser‑known studio. That’s why 888casino’s app feels tighter – they’ve long‑time relationships with top developers. Yet even a premium provider can’t fix a botched UI design that forces you to zoom in to read the terms.
Because regulation is strict, most reputable operators will display their responsible gambling tools in the menu. If you have to hunt through three sub‑menus to locate the “self‑exclusion” feature, you’ve already lost half the utility of the app. It’s a design choice that screams “we care about you” while actually providing a breadcrumb trail to nowhere.
